Transaction 40359f86c7b79da1633a63df2f28cca50b1294c21ff0b97f7595df8e4fb5daf3

19 Input
1 Outputs
  • 40359f86c7b79da1633a63df2f28cca50b1294c21ff0b97f7595df8e4fb5daf3:0
  • value  493068
    address  12Mf1hYdTy5N6ATvSFHTQ7GSvRsvJskN9q